Transaction 16496a3740b2f0e5139da45ddb28801ba65519b4539b43b8c22d86a72ae51b98
1 Input
2 Outputs
- 16496a3740b2f0e5139da45ddb28801ba65519b4539b43b8c22d86a72ae51b98:0
- 16496a3740b2f0e5139da45ddb28801ba65519b4539b43b8c22d86a72ae51b98:1
value 24565951
address 1K7HKxb4ZNduKFn5B89nmmWNG2kW2ejXdW
value 4987458
address 3PRR9JABQTajwA1Z5zaSXG9AEB6F8dDcga